Oxford resident Frances Hilliard is all smiles as she works among her flowers in her yard on William Street. Hilliard, 76, said yard work is a form of therapy for her as she takes care of her husband, Ralph, an Alzheimer’s patient, full time. When he’s napping she can slip out into the yard to work. The Hilliards have seven children, 19 grandchildren and 20 great-grandchildren.
